About This Item

Garden City: Doubleday & Company, Inc., 1974. First Edition. Hardcover. Near Fine in a Very Good dustwrapper with some rubbing. Nicely INSCRIBED and SIGNED by the author to a close friend: "For my beloved Florence, this one,/after a long wait. And this one comes/at a time of new beginning, a time/of new strength and of healing./Through the years, Florence,/God love you always/Through the years,/Bill/William Goyen/New York City/October 9, 1974."
